Tiffanique

An ornate, elaborate variant that adds the -ique suffix (suggesting French or exotic influence) to Tiffan-, creating maximum visual distinction. This spelling projects sophistication and individuality, appealing to parents seeking names that feel both recognizable and exceptionally unique.
